Output 3c59820f70d2c295bc00aaf86b98de74058d4126447e7fde288fa39830f0c0ea:1

value
6213200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aa89fc86d21e40c603c68cfdeee48188e8923c6 OP_EQUAL
address
38Vmvx6MqpqbDDxAb8hBoXJBDe2b1NanNZ
transaction
3c59820f70d2c295bc00aaf86b98de74058d4126447e7fde288fa39830f0c0ea
confirmations
167932
spent
true